From Quebec to Piccadilly and Other Places; Some Anglo-Canadian Memories is an evocative collection of personal recollections by Beckles Willson, capturing the nuanced relationship between Canada and Great Britain at the turn of the 20th century. Born in Quebec and later established in London, Willson provides a firsthand account of the cultural, political, and social landscapes that defined the Anglo-Canadian experience. The narrative moves fluidly from the Canadian frontier to the heart of the British Empire, offering readers a window into the life of a prolific author and historian who lived across two continents.
The work focuses on Willson's encounters with notable contemporary figures and his reflections on the development of Canadian identity within the framework of the British Empire. By blending travel sketches with historical observations, From Quebec to Piccadilly and Other Places provides a rich tapestry of anecdotes that highlight the shared heritage and evolving distinctions between the two nations. This volume is a significant historical document for readers interested in colonial history, transatlantic relations, and the personal journeys of influential 20th-century intellectuals.
